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Numerous HVAC problems require emergency service. Recognizing these concerns can help you know when to call for expert ass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, especially during extreme weather, it's more than simply an hassle-- it can be dangerous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can diagnose and fix the issue promptly,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Weird sounds like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system frequently indicate a serious mechanical problem that might result in bigger issues if not dealt with rapidly. Likewise, unusual smells might suggest electrical problems or even gas leakages. Our professional HVAC contractors can determine these problems and make necessary repairs before they end up being harmful.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and lead to mold growth. Our specialists find the source of leakages and repair them effectively to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ages reduce your air conditioning system's cooling capacity and can hurt the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ant managing calls for spec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ical elements in your HVAC system present fire hazards and must be dealt with immediately by certified professionals.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ely repair electrical issues.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work more difficult and minimizes convenience. Our HVAC contractors identify air flow issues, whether caused by duct problems, unclean fil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an improperly sized system. Our expert HVAC specialists can diagnose these issues and advise sol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system switches on and off often, it squanders energy and wears out components much faster. Our HVAC professionals can figure out whether the issue comes from a clogged fil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more severe.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t boosts in energy costs often indicate HVAC ineffectiveness. Our specialists carry out energy effectiveness evaluations to recognize the cause and recommend en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ems should help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er season or too dry in winter season, our HVAC specialists can recommend services to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what appears like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can fix or replace thermostats and assist you update to programmable or clever designs for better convenience control and energy savings.
